Structural and Architectural Integration in Building Design
A team of civil engineers, architects and computer scientists is using CaseBased Design (CBD) as an approach for integrating preliminary architectural and structural design. This approach focuses on the adaptation of geometric models of existing buildings in order to find solutions to new design problems. متن کاملTeaching Structural Steel Design Using Mathcad Program
This paper demonstrates the integration of Mathcad programming in a steel design course at the University of Qatar. It discusses the advantages of Mathcad programming over other programming formats and provides guidelines to incorporate Mathcad programming into the steel design course. متن کاملStructural Engineering Design Support by Constraint Satisfaction
Design tasks in structural engineering have always involved the use of constraints to formulate design requirements. Most existing algorithms for constraint satisfaction require input consisting of binary constraints on variables that have discrete values. متن کاملSustainable Engineering: The Future of Structural Design
Structural engineers face significant challenges in the 21 st century and among them, global environmental challenges must be a priority for our profession. On a planet with finite natural resources and an ever-growing built environment, engineers of the future must consider the environmental, economic, and social sustainability of structural design.
